Collecting Rent For Your Investment

Consistent rent collection is the foundation of a successful rental investment. While collecting from a reliable tenant may seem simple, challenges can arise — and when they do, having an experienced property manager makes all the difference.
If rent is not received by the end of the lease’s grace period, we promptly issue a late rent notice and enforce all applicable lease terms, including late fees. In cases where a tenant stops paying entirely, we serve the appropriate legal notices to initiate the eviction process.
To minimize issues and improve efficiency, we offer tenants a secure 24/7 online portal for rent payments. This convenience encourages on-time payments and allows us to disburse funds to owners faster. Our process ensures that rent collection is timely, professional, and fully compliant with tenant laws.
